The Government of Ukraine approved negotiations on joining the European Union with two clusters.
Recently, the Cabinet of Ministers approved the negotiation position of Ukraine in the first cluster “Fundamentals of the process of joining the EU.” The document has already been submitted to the European Commission. And on May 30, the government examined and approved the negotiation positions on the second cluster “Inland market” and the sixth “external relations”. Prime Minister of Ukraine Denis Schmigal announced this at today’s state meeting.
According to him, the second cluster covers important areas of the functioning of one EU market: free movement of goods, services, labor and capital, as well as the rules of competition and protection of consumer rights.
And the sixth cluster determines the role of Ukraine in general foreign policy, security and the protection of the European Union, which includes, among other things, our country’s contribution to Europe stability and the protection of the continent from the Russian threat.
Schmigal emphasized that in June the European commission plans to open negotiations with the first cluster in June.
We quickly passed the distance from the application for membership in the European Union before the start of accurate negotiations. The ambitious goal for 2025 is to open on a parallel basis all six negotiation clusters with the EU, ”said the Prime Minister.
We recall that experts said that Ukrainian agriculture may become a problem in the process of European integration, because from June 6 of this year, a temporary duty regime for Ukrainian exports will be completed.
